Radiation protection concrete is also called shielding concrete and radiation protection concrete. Concrete that can shield Y-ray, X-ray or neutron radiation and is not easy to be penetrated by rays. It has the characteristics of high bulk density, low hydration heat, high strength and no opposite through cracks.

Scope of application
Concrete for shielding and protection of atomic energy reactors, particle accelerators, linear accelerators, hospitals, nuclear power plants, nuclear waste treatment, industrial flaw detection, agricultural and scientific research institutions and other radioisotope equipment.

Performance index
GB/T 34008-2017 Radiation Protection Concrete
GB/T 50557-2010 Technical Code for Application of Barite Radiation Protection Concrete
Item | Technical index |
Unit weight (density) | 2500kg/m3~6000kg/m3 |
Strength grade | C20-C40 |
Axial compressive strength (N/ mm2) | ≥16.2 |
Axial tensile strength (N/mm2) | ≥1.45 |
Elastic modulus(× 104N/mm2) | ≥2.75 |
